Here are the solutions to the questions: Question 2 a) Explain the following learning styles: (i) Visual learner: A visual learner processes information best by seeing* it. They often prefer visual aids like diagrams, charts, videos, and written notes. They tend to remember faces more easily than names. (ii) Auditory learner: An auditory learner processes information best by hearing* it. They benefit from lectures, discussions, audio recordings, and verbal instructions. They often remember names more easily than faces. (iii) Kinesthetic learner: A kinesthetic learner processes information best by doing* or experiencing it physically. They thrive with hands-on activities, experiments, role-playing, and movement. They often learn through active engagement and practice. b) (i) Differentiate between centripetal force and centrifugal force. Centripetal force is a real force that acts inward* towards the center of a circular path, causing an object to move in a circle. It is the net force required to maintain circular motion. Centrifugal force is an apparent or fictitious force that acts outward* from the center of a circular path, experienced by an object in a rotating frame of reference.
